    just at a JLWD1612 91460470001 serial 60700180.
    replaced a faulty and overheated drier solenoid but cannot get drier to work beyond locking door and rotating the drum. Checked insulation of wash and dry elements, tried a new drier board and drier thermistor But still can’t get drier fully functional. No errors flagged in diagnostic cycle. Aaaaaarrrrgghh….:mad:

    normally on the dryers of this type it takes in water from the dryer valve, then pumps it out then starts
    I take it that its not doing that

    do the dryer components work in test mode ?
